    blon wrote: »
    One follow-up question: If one transferred 1000 GBP from bank A to bank B (1000 GBP would be B's minimum monthly pay-in), would the bank be suspicious or felt cheated on if a few days later the 1000 GBP were transferred back to bank A?

    Just to add to the other replies to this, many on here with multiple accounts (myself included) only leave the minimum pay-ins within each account for a few seconds as part of the monthly rotation!

    As others have said, thats fine. I have a Santander 123 as my main account. I have an SO from there to my NW FlexDirect, leave a bit there to cover some DDs etc, then balance goes to my Halifax Reward, again a bit stays behind to cover outgoings then the balance goes to my NW FlexPlus. A few hundred stays here semi-permanently just as somewhere to let it sit at 3% while the final 500 goes to my N&P, but as soon as it gets there goes out again back to my 123 where it all started. All happens within a day.

    I have been wondering exactly this too.
    My husband's business account is with Santander, and I take a small salary from the business. I want to open a 1-2-3 account because I am totally p'd off with the bank where my current account is. So annoyed that I really do not want to keep it open just to use it to fund the Santander account.
    I have no other income, so if they regard this as an internal transfer I'm stuffed.

    Santander's own published information on this is contradictory, the main 123 account page clearly states:
    Interest and transfers from any other Santander accounts do not count towards the monthly funding amount
    but the legal Ts & Cs have a more specific qualifier:
    Interest and transfers into the account from another Santander account in your name (whether in your name or in joint names with another account holder) do not count towards your monthly amount
    [my bolding in both cases]
